IAS, IPS, IFS Officers Visit Praja Bhavan

Hyderabad, Oct 22 (Maxim News): Officials from the Indian Administrative Service (IAS), Indian Police Service (IPS), Indian Forest Service (IFS), and Armed forces visited Mahatma Jyotiba Phule Prajabhavan and interacted with the officials of the state government today. The State Planning Board Vice Chairman G Chinna Reddy and the special officer of Prajavani Smt Divya briefed the visiting officials about the objectives of the Prajavani Program.

During the interaction, State Planning Board Vice Chairman G Chinna Reddy informed the officials that Chief Minister Revanth Reddy launched Prajavani which is a grievance redressal program. He informed that the government is according to top priority to the program. He highlighted that several long pending issues were resolved through the program which include 10 months pending salaries of daily wage workers in the Tribal Welfare Department. Pending salaries of MEPMA Resource persons, RWSS Department Staff Commercial Tax Department outsourcing Staff, etc.

Giving a brief overview of the Prajavani programme Divya said that the Prajavani programme is held twice a week every Tuesday and Friday. Around 100-120 staff members function at Praja Dharbar to receive petitions from the public which are scanned and uploaded on the portal immediately. Citizens receive an SMS with a unique registration number for every petition. The petition is sent to the concerned department/ district collector for its redressal.

The officials are attending a mid-career interaction program between Armed Forces and Civil Services Officers which is being organized by the Centre for Law and Public Administration at the Dr MCRHRD institute.  The program is intended to foster collaboration and exchange of ideas between the Armed Forces and Civil Services Officers, with a focus on enhancing governance and public service delivery for citizens. The theme of the event is “Citizen-centric Governance

As part of the program, the officers were on a study visit to Praja Bhavan,  which aims to provide participants with insights into the Prajavani program of the Government of Telangana which vindicates the Citizen Centric Governance. This interaction provided a platform for these officers to share experiences, discuss challenges, and develop innovative approaches to improve governance and administrative efficiency, ultimately benefiting the citizens.
